Best National Parks Near Chisago City, MN
Voyageurs National Park is a natural gem located near Chisago City. Immerse yourself in the Indigenous history of the park, which has been home to the Anishinaabe people for thousands of years. Explore the interconnected waterways by renting a kayak, canoe, or motorboat and witness breathtaking views while keeping an eye out for bald eagles and beavers.For a unique camping experience, venture to one of the park's remote islands and enjoy the tranquility of nature. Fishing enthusiasts will find abundant walleye, northern pike, and smallmouth bass. Don't forget to obtain a fishing license before casting your line.Join a guided boat tour to learn more about Voyageurs' history and wildlife from knowledgeable guides. Lace up your hiking boots and explore scenic trails suitable for all skill levels. Winter months offer opportunities for ice fishing, cross-country skiing, snowshoeing, and snowmobiling on frozen lakes and snowy trails.Enhance your visit by participating in ranger-led programs that provide insights into the park's natural and cultural history.Remember to check Voyageurs National Park's official website for current information regarding camping reservations and safety guidelines.
Popular State Parks Near Chisago City, MN
Interstate State Park, located in Wisconsin, offers a stunning natural setting for RV enthusiasts and campers to explore. This park is situated along the beautiful St. Croix River and provides picturesque views and a peaceful atmosphere. Its unique geological formations, including the Dalles of the St. Croix and glacial potholes, are a must-see. There's something for everyone, with various recreational activities like hiking, biking, picnicking, and fishing available in the park. Fishing enthusiasts will be thrilled that the St. Croix River is home to walleye, bass, and catfish. Wildlife lovers can spot deer, beavers, and several bird species.Interstate State Park offers well-maintained camping facilities for RVers with electrical hookups and amenities such as showers and restrooms. Reservations are advisable due to its popularity.Willow River State Park in western Wisconsin features a scenic waterfall perfect for photography. Hiking trails cater to all experience levels, while camping options include rustic and modern campsites with electrical hookups.Located in Sandstone, Minnesota, Banning State Park is known for its natural beauty along the Kettle River. Enjoy kayaking, canoeing, fishing, or exploring hiking trails suitable for all skill levels. The park also offers RV camping, electrical hookups, and amenities such as showers and flush toilets.Remember to make reservations in advance at these popular state parks near Chisago City for an enjoyable RV camping experience!
Must-see Monuments and Landmarks Near Chisago City, MN
Saint Croix National Scenic Riverway is a beautiful destination located in Wisconsin, offering RV enthusiasts and campers a unique outdoor experience. The park spans over 200 miles of waterways, making it perfect for water-based recreation such as canoeing, kayaking, and fishing. Wildlife enthusiasts will enjoy the abundant wildlife in the area, including bald eagles and white-tailed deer.Mississippi National River and Recreation Area in Minnesota uniquely combines natural beauty and historical significance. It spans over 72 miles along the Mississippi River, providing ample opportunities for outdoor activities such as hiking, fishing, boating, and birdwatching. History enthusiasts will appreciate the numerous historic sites within the park.Apostle Islands National Lakeshore is a picturesque destination located along the shores of Lake Superior in Wisconsin. It consists of 21 islands and their surrounding waters, providing ample opportunities for water-based activities such as boating, kayaking, fishing, and swimming.Effigy Mounds National Monument in Iowa preserves more than 200 prehistoric mounds built by Native American cultures between 700 and 1,300 years ago. The monument offers several hiking trails that allow visitors to explore the mounds and enjoy the beautiful surroundings.These national sites offer something for every RV enthusiast and camper visiting Chisago City.
